Flat-packed

Spent the evening assembling desks and swivel chairs for the girls. On the one hand I resent the fact that not only do you have to pay for the furniture but you also have to spend three hours putting it together. If I bought a car, would I have to assemble it? Life is becoming increasingly flat-packed. 
On the other hand, I quite like the physicality of it. There was something quite satisfying about making something. I felt, if not like a craftsman, then at least a sense of pride, even vindication, at getting through the 17-step instruction manual and producing desks with workable drawers and swivel chairs which didn't propel the girls across the living room.
